Why a Speed Limit 10 Mph Sign Is Necessary

I believe a 10 mph speed limit sign is necessary because it helps keep people safe in areas where even a small increase in speed can create serious danger. In places like parking lots, private roads, school zones, construction areas, or residential communities, I know that children, pedestrians, cyclists, and vehicles often share the same space. A lower speed gives drivers more time to react and helps reduce the chance of accidents.

From my experience, clear speed limit signs also make traffic flow more orderly. When I see a 10 mph sign, I immediately understand that I need to slow down and stay alert. This simple reminder can prevent confusion, encourage careful driving, and protect property from damage as well. What I Look for in a Speed Limit 10 MPH Sign

When I shop for a speed limit 10 mph sign, I first focus on visibility. I want the sign to be easy to read from a distance, with bold lettering and clear contrast. I also check the size, because a sign that is too small may not be noticed in time.

Material Quality That Matters to Me

I always pay attention to the material. For outdoor use, I prefer aluminum because it is durable, rust-resistant, and holds up well in different weather conditions. If I need a temporary option, I may consider plastic, but for long-term use, I usually choose something stronger.

Reflectivity and Night Visibility

One thing I never ignore is reflectivity. If the sign will be used near roads, driveways, parking lots, or private property at night, I want reflective material so drivers can see it clearly in low light. This gives me more confidence that the sign will do its job day and night.

Where I Plan to Install It

Before buying, I think about where I will place the sign. If it is for a private road, apartment complex, school zone, or parking area, I make sure the sign is suitable for that environment. I also check whether I need mounting holes, poles, brackets, or adhesive backing depending on the installation surface.

Size and Legibility

I have learned that bigger is often better when it comes to traffic signs. I look for a size that matches the viewing distance and the speed of traffic in the area. Clear fonts and simple design are important to me because they help drivers understand the message quickly.

Weather Resistance

Since signs are often exposed to sun, rain, wind, and snow, I look for UV protection and weatherproof construction. I want a sign that will not fade easily or warp over time. A good finish helps keep the sign readable and professional-looking.

Compliance and Local Rules

I always check whether the sign meets local regulations or property guidelines. Even if I am placing it on private property, I want to make sure it follows the proper standards. This helps avoid problems and makes the sign more effective.

Budget and Value

I compare price with durability and features. A cheaper sign may seem appealing at first, but I usually find that spending a little more on a sturdy, reflective sign saves money in the long run. For me, value matters more than just the lowest price.
